Who does Aging Family Services help?

While most of our clients are older adults, we recognize that many other people are affected by the need for care. As geriatric care managers, we realize each person’s situation is unique and tailor our services to meet those specific needs.

When can Aging Family Sevices help?

  • An adult family member, friend, client, or patient is having problems living safely in their current environment.
  • Caregiving is exceeding the family’s capacity.
  • You have tried to explore resources on your own and are more confused than when you started.
  • You live at a distance and want a local professional to monitor, to stay in touch, and be available in an emergency.
  • The time you are spending on caregiving, managing care, and providing support is compromising obligations to your job, your spouse, your children, and yourself?
